
其中,Linux虚拟机因其稳定性、安全性和灵活性,成为众多用户的首选
本文将详细介绍如何在VMware中安装和配置Linux虚拟机系统,帮助读者充分利用这一强大工具
一、准备工作 在开始之前,请确保您已经安装了VMware Workstation或VMware Fusion(针对Mac用户)等VMware产品,并且您的计算机满足运行虚拟机的硬件要求
此外,您还需要下载合适的Linux发行版ISO镜像文件,可以从官方网站或其他可信来源获取
1.检查系统要求 - CPU:至少2核处理器,建议4核或以上以提高性能
- 内存:至少4GB RAM,根据运行的应用程序和Linux版本,8GB或更多会更佳
- 存储空间:根据选择的Linux发行版,预留至少20GB的硬盘空间
- ISO镜像:从官方网站下载最新版本的Linux ISO文件,如Ubuntu、CentOS、Fedora等
2.安装VMware软件 - 访问VMware官网,下载并安装适合您操作系统的VMware版本
- 遵循安装向导完成安装过程,确保所有组件正确配置
二、创建Linux虚拟机 1.启动VMware并新建虚拟机 - 打开VMware Workstation或Fusion
- 点击“创建新的虚拟机”或“新建虚拟机”
2.选择安装类型 - 在“典型”与“自定义”安装类型中选择
对于大多数用户,“典型”安装足以满足需求,它会自动配置大部分设置;而“自定义”允许您手动调整每个配置项,适合高级用户
3.安装来源 - 选择“安装程序光盘映像文件(ISO)”,然后点击“浏览”找到之前下载的Linux ISO镜像文件
4.兼容性设置 - 选择虚拟机将要运行的操作系统类型(Linux)和版本(如Ubuntu 20.04)
确保选择与ISO镜像相匹配的版本,以保证兼容性
5.命名虚拟机并设置位置 - 为虚拟机命名,并选择存储其文件的文件夹位置
建议选择一个有足够空间的磁盘分区
6.指定磁盘大小 - 设置虚拟硬盘大小
VMware提供了多种选项,如“立即分配所有磁盘空间”或“根据需要动态分配”
前者会立即占用指定大小的磁盘空间,后者则根据虚拟机实际使用情况逐步占用空间
- 选择虚拟硬盘文件类型,一般默认选择VMware推荐的格式即可
7.完成创建 - 检查所有设置无误后,点击“完成”开始创建虚拟机
三、安装Linux操作系统 1.启动虚拟机 - 在VMware主界面,选中刚刚创建的虚拟机,点击“开启此虚拟机”
- 虚拟机启动后,会自动加载Linux安装介质
2.开始安装过程 - 根据屏幕提示选择语言、键盘布局等基本信息
- 选择安装类型(通常是“清除整个磁盘并安装Linux”或“与Windows等其他操作系统共存”的双系统安装)
- 设置时区、创建用户账户和密码等
3.分区设置 - 对于初学者,可以选择自动分区,让安装程序自动管理磁盘空间
- 高级用户可以根据需求手动分区,通常包括根分区(/)、交换分区(swap)等
4.安装软件 - 在某些Linux发行版中,安装过程中会询问是否安装额外的软件包或桌面环境
根据个人需求选择
5.完成安装 - 安装完成后,根据提示重启虚拟机
首次启动时,可能会进行一些初始化设置,如更新软件包索引、配置初始用户设置等
四、配置与优化Linux虚拟机 1.安装VMware Tools - VMware Tools是增强虚拟机性能和功能的关键组件,包括改进图形性能、同步时间和实现拖放文件等功能
- 在Linux虚拟机中,通常可以通过菜单“虚拟机”->“重新安装VMware Tools”来挂载VMware Tools ISO镜像
- 打开终端,挂载ISO镜像,执行安装脚本(具体命令因Linux版本而异,如Ubuntu中可能是`sudo apt-get install open-vm-tools`)
2.网络配置 - VMware提供了多种网络模式,如桥接、NAT、仅主机等
桥接模式使虚拟机如同网络中的独立设备,拥有独立的IP地址;NAT模式则通过宿主机共享网络连接,虚拟机访问外网需经过宿主机转发
- 根据需求选择合适的网络模式,并在Linux中进行相应的网络配置
3.共享文件夹 - VMware允许设置共享文件夹,使得宿主机与虚拟机之间可以方便地交换文件
- 在VMware设置中添加共享文件夹,然后在Linux中安装VMware Tools后,通过`/mnt/hgfs/`路径访问共享文件夹
4.性能优化 - 根据实际情况调整虚拟机的CPU、内存分配
- 定期检查和更新Linux系统,确保安全性和性能
- 考虑使用轻量级桌面环境或服务器版Linux,以减少资源消耗
五、常见问题与解决方案 1.无法启动虚拟机 - 检查ISO镜像是否正确挂载
- 确认VMware服务正在运行
- 查看虚拟机日志文件以获取错误信息
2.屏幕分辨率问题 - 确保安装了VMware Tools,并正确配置
- 在Linux中调整显示设置,或尝试不同的图形驱动程序
3.网络连接问题 - 检查VMware网络适配器设置
- 在Linux中配置静态IP或重启网络服务
4.声音输出问题 - 安装VMware Tools中的音频组件
- 在Linux中检查声音设置,确保正确配置音频输出设备
六、结语 通过VMware安装和配置Linux虚拟机,不仅能够提供一个隔离的测试环境,还能有效管理和利用计算机资源
无论是学习Linux系统管理、开发应用程序,还是进行软件测试,Linux虚拟机都是一个不可或缺的工具
遵循本文指南,即使是初学者也能轻松上手,快速搭建起自己的Linux开发或测试环境
随着实践的深入,您还可以进一步探索VMware的高级功能,如快照管理、克隆虚拟机等,以提升工作效率和灵活性
虚拟机Win12用户权限设置指南
VMware安装与配置Linux虚拟机指南
虚拟机无法ping通Windows的原因探究
虚拟机装Win7:32位还是64位?
VMware版权纠纷深度解析
VM虚拟机中Win10系统如何高效访问网络连接全攻略
VMware虚拟机蓝屏问题解决指南
虚拟机装Win7:32位还是64位?
VMware版权纠纷深度解析
VMware虚拟机蓝屏问题解决指南
VMware网络服务器配置指南
Win11虚拟机APP安装指南
RAW转VMware:高效虚拟机转换指南
虚拟机中通过U盘安装Win7详细图解教程
VMware拖放文件至Ubuntu虚拟机教程
VMware12安装Win7系统教程指南
虚拟机安装Win7/Win8教程指南
虚拟机中安装Windows 7 64位系统详细教程:步骤解析
VMware虚拟机启动遇死机解决指南